The R71 is a provincial route in South Africa that connects Polokwane with Kruger National Park via the major towns of Tzaneen and Phalaborwa.
The R71 is used dailly by people who work or reside in Dalmada, Nobody Mothiba, Mankweng and Boyne. The road is well known to bikers who frequently visit the province from all other parts of the country.
